Silver coin, Double Dirhem, 4.16 gm (Intermediate standard of A.H. 713) Minted by Uljaitu Khan, ruler of the Ilkhanid Dynasty (Mongols of the Middle East, Mongols of Persia, Hulaguids) A.D. 1304-1316; Minted at: Sultaniye, Iran in A.H. 713
